Shakespeare Tea
Regular price
£6.99 GBP
Regular price
Sale price
£6.99 GBP
Unit price
per
Couldn't load pickup availability
Free click & collect on all orders.
A Shakespeare-inspired decorated tin of 40 English Breakfast teabags.
Share
